This article addresses the problem of occupational burnout, presenting the characteristics of the phenomenon, its causes, effects and methods of prevention and counteraction. The issue of burnout is widespread, as it is reaching a wider and wider numbers of employees. The severity of this problem may be of concern, as it carries a lot of negative effects, including an impact on health, the safety of others, the development of personality, the functioning of an individual in society and the course of a career. It can lead to large losses incurred by enterprises, employers and employees themselves. In our country, we hear more and more about the need to counter occupational burnout, and various prevention programmes and preventive institutions are being created.
